Valhalla Delay is our take on classic and modern delay and echo units. Tape echo, BBD, old-school digital, pitch shifting – we’ve got you covered. ValhallaDelay offers the classics, and expands them into new dimensions, with the unique Ratio and Quad delay styles, the Ghost mode (which adds frequency shifting), and a powerful diffusion section that can create anything from smeared echoes to ethereal reverbs. Set the controls for the heart of the sun with ValhallaDelay!

Valhalla Delay has ten different delay Modes:
Tape: Modeled after vintage tape echoes, with all the features and quirks that were loved in the old hardware.
HiFi: A higher fidelity tape echo, where the ability to precisely sculpt the sound is in your hands. .
BBD: A dark, low fidelity bucket brigade delay model.
Digital: A cleaner, higher bandwidth delay, with the ability to dial in digital dirt.
Ghost: A Valhalla DSP original! Combines the tape model from the HiFi mode with frequency shifting and a unique diffusion algorithm, for sounds that will split your skull in two.
Pitch: A digital delay with added pitch shifting. Perfect for micro-shifting vocals, adding harmonies to synths, creating vast shimmering soundscapes, or shrieking sounds that forever spiral upwards or downwards.
RevPitch: Reverse pitch shifting! Everything that goes in, comes out reversed.
BBDuck (new in 1.5.2): A brighter BBD model, with brightness that tracks the delay time (shorter delays are brighter, while longer delays are darker), and ducking.
Clarity (new in 1.5.2): A clean “digital” delay, with a program dependent limiter, so you can SLAM the drive gain without getting distortion. Deep and wild modulation waveforms, selected by the Era control. Ducking!
DuckTape (new in 1.5.2): A tape delay with built-in companding noise reduction and ducking.

Five tape Styles, for controlling the number of delay voices:
Single: Same delay length & modulation for left and right channels.
Dual: Independent delay lengths for left and right channels.
Ratio: The right channel is set to a ratio of the left channel, and the feedback of left and right channels is mixed. Perfect for sounds that slowly transition from delay to reverb-esque.
PingPong: A delay that bounces between the left and right channels, with the ability to set the left and right delays independently.
Quad: Models the multi-head tape echoes of the 1960s and 1970s, with up to 4 delay taps on tap.

Cool features:
Delay lengths ranging from 0 msec to 20 seconds. Dial in choruses and flangers, slapback echoes, longer delays, or long Frippertronic loops.
Sync the delay to the beat, with straight/dotted/triplet options. Or, control the length via milliseconds.
Age control, for adjusting the artifacts of the delay mode. Clean and shiny, old and dusty, or anywhere in between.
Powerful Diffusion section, that can be used to smooth out the attacks of delays, or can be an amazingly smooth and lush reverb in its own right. Up to 20 seconds of diffusion time possible!
Era control, for selecting between different variants of the delay modes.
Ducking control (in BBDuck/Clarity/DuckTape modes), for having the echo level track the input signal volume.

ValhallaSupermassive is designed to blow your mind and your music to new levels of consciousness and experience! Luscious clouds of reverb, otherworldly delays, swelling waves of feedback unlike any you’ve heard before.

ValhallaSupermassive has been designed from the ground up for MASSIVE delays and reverbs.

Supermassive uses a variety of feedback delay networks, where each delay in the structure can be up to 2 seconds long. Combine these long delays with the unique WARP control, and the results range from echoes that slowly fade in, to cascading harmonic echoes, to lush reverbs, onwards to reverbs that decay way over the course of minutes.


Features:
• Tempo synced delays, up to 2 seconds
• Multiphase delay modulation
• DENSITY control, that allows you to dial in pointillistic echoes, lush reverbs, echo clusters, and all sorts of sounds in between.
• Eight unique delay/reverb MODES, named after celestial objects:
- • Gemini: Fast attack, shorter decay, high echo density.
- • Hydra: Fast-ish attack, shorter decay, low to high echo density (depending on the DENSITY control setting)
- • Centaurus: Medium attack, longer decay, medium to high echo density (depending on the DENSITY control setting)
- • Sagittarius: Slow attack, longer decay, high echo density
- • Great Annihilator: Medium attack, very long decay, medium to high echo density (depending on the DENSITY control setting)
- • Andromeda: Slowest attack, very long decay, very high echo density
- • Lyra: Fast attack, shorter decay, low echo density
- • Capricorn: Fast attack, shorter decay, medium echo density
• Cross-platform preset browser

It’s a subtractive type poly phonic synthesizer with midi effects and audio effects.
And many of synth and audio fx parameters can be modulated.
You can create wide variety of synth sound with those midi/audio fx and modulations.

Format:
VST2, VST3(32/64bit) for Windows
VST2 , VST3 and AU(64bit) for macOS

System Requirements:
Win : Windows7 or higher
Mac : OSX 10.9 or higher

Main Features:
3 oscillator modes
Dual multi-mode filters
Drag and drop modulation assignment
24 modulation sources
9 midi effect units
25 audio effect units
Midi learn
Preset browser
Resizable interface

Cloudrum is a unique and relaxing Steel Tongue Drum with a range of 3 octaves. It produces wonderful tones, add color and a unique moderation to your music no matter the genre.
System Requirements:

1 GB of free hard disk space.
Windows Vista or newer, Pentium 4 or Athlon processor with 2 GB RAM.
Mac OS X 10.7 or highe, Intel-based Mac with 2 GB RAM.
AU, VST, AAX host application and professional sound card recommended. Stand-alone version included.
AAX Windows version is not available in current version.

Specifications:

Size: 760 MB, 44.1khz
DFD(Direct from disk)
Two mic positions with stereo and mono modes.
Open, Mute, Opened Release, Muted Release 4 articulations

Technology:

CPC (Customized Parameters Control) - any controller can be controlled by MIDI CC or Automation.
Double - different samples at L & R channel.
Each Cycle - Separate sample cycle for each note and velocity layer to improve humanization and sample utilization efficiency.
Cycle * 3 Simulation - When toggled on, sample cycles can reach up to 12 (default is 4), which significantly enhances repetitive notes. No more robotic and machine-like sound.

Soundtoys 5 brings together our entire range of audio effects into one powerful collection. Includes all 18 Soundtoys plug-ins.

Saturate, compress and distort with Decapitator, Radiator, and Devil-Loc. Get a virtual history of echo and delay hardware with EchoBoy and PrimalTap. Transform your vocals with Little AlterBoy. Recreate classic studio pitch, chorus and widening effects with Crystallizer and MicroShift. Take modulation to new levels with the beat-synced rhythmic effects of PanMan, Tremolator, FilterFreak, and PhaseMistress.

All of these individual elements are proven, powerful tools, trusted by professional mix engineers, musicians and sound designers everywhere. But combined in the new Soundtoys Effect Rack, they are indeed the ultimate effects collection.

The new Soundtoys Effect Rack is the centerpiece of Soundtoys 5. It turns a tried-and-true collection of powerful individual plug-ins into a virtually unlimited creative multi-effects system.

The Effect Rack makes it simple to build your own custom effect chains and define your signature sound. And when you’ve created the perfect combination of effects, the Rack’s global controls let you treat the whole rack as a single plug-in.

Lock rhythmic effects to a single tempo, or let them run free. Fine tune the input and output levels, and use the global mix control to blend your effect in with the dry signal. Then experiment with the powerful new global Recycle control. By mixing the output of the rack back into the input, you can build your own modulated reverbs, over-the-top delays and other unique ambience effects that would require complicated routing to accomplish in most DAWs.


Work Smarter

The Effect Rack integrates all of the individual Soundtoys effects into a single plug-in, which improves workflow by displaying an entire custom effect processing chain at once. You won’t need to juggle multiple plug-in windows to adjust parameters, add new effects, or change their routing. The Effect Rack keeps everything right at your fingertips.

Choose from our range of carefully-crafted presets to find the perfect jumping-off point. Or quickly design, save and recall combinations of your favorite Soundtoys effects—all in one self-contained plug-in.

Effects that move to your rhythm. With any shape you can imagine.

An LFO (Low Frequency Oscillator) is at the heart of every modulation effect — it’s what gives tremolos, phasers, panners and sweeping filters their characteristic motion.

Our included library of LFO shapes goes far beyond standard modulation effects, giving you curves based on vintage modulation effects, amps and instruments as well as more abstract shapes. You can also draw and sculpt your own totally customized shapes using our Shape Editor. Use it to dream up new LFO shapes, from knife-edged waves to gently ebbing curves.

Our Rhythm Editor is like a rhythmic modulation sequencer. Choose a length (in bars) and the size of the steps you want to edit (sixteenth notes, eighth notes, quarter notes, etc), then start clicking to make a new pattern. You can turn individual steps on and off to create pauses or rests, and adjust the level and length of each step to humanize your pattern and give it some musical variation. You can even choose the number of beats per bar to create some funky syncopation or odd-time-signature grooves. Like our custom shapes, custom patterns are even swappable between plug-ins. And, of course, you can lock everything to the master tempo of the Soundtoys Effect Rack or your favorite DAW for solid, dead-simple synchronization.

Picture a -Filter Bank- with 36 different Filter types and an XY panel which can also be recorded and played back in several different ways. Yes...that is already very cool, however, picture in your mind that you can also use it in combination with 2 other FX, which also have their own XY pad and this is all then polished off with a flexible Stereo Delay!

Imagine using the Lo-Fi effect combined with a Comb Filter and an analog modeled filter, and this all with each its own XY pad and this all topped off by the Stereo Delay. :o

Indeed, thinking out of the box, this is what the - Rob Papen - brand loves to do and of course, this is the case with XY-Transfer And If you are familiar with the instruments, you know the XY panel for sure. It is a very creative tool for adding dynamic changes to a sound.

Well, now you can use our exciting XY panel in combination with a cool range of effects!
The cool thing about XY-Transfer is that each ‘BLOCK’ which holds one of the FX, also has its own XY field. So very complex effect types are possible which can lead to some unheard and creative effects!

The available Block effects are: - Filter Bank - | - Comb Filter - | - Shaper - | - Room - and - Gater -.
These effects can be combined in these blocks and the - Stereo Delay- can also be placed in different combinations within these 3 blocks.
